Archivio Domande

Comandi utili del selettore PHP (cambiare le versioni/estensioni PHP per tutti gli utenti, ecc.)

PHP Selector è una funzionalità comunemente trovata nei pannelli di controllo di hosting web come cPanel, Plesk e altri. Consente agli utenti di scegliere la versione di PHP che desiderano utilizzare per i loro siti web e consente anche di gestire le estensioni PHP. Ecco alcune comandi e attività utili che puoi eseguire con PHP Selector:

Cambia la versione di PHP:

selectorctl set php --version=<version> --user=<username>

Sostituisci <version> con la versione PHP desiderata (ad esempio, 7.2, 7.3, ecc.) e <username> con il nome utente effettivo.

Elenco delle versioni PHP disponibili:

selectorctl --list

Questo comando mostrerà un elenco delle versioni PHP disponibili.

Abilita/Disabilita le estensioni PHP:

selectorctl set php --extension=<extension> --status=on --user=<username>
selectorctl set php --extension=<extension> --status=off --user=<username>

Sostituisci <extension> con il nome dell'estensione (ad esempio, pdo, gd, mysqli, ecc.) e <username> con il nome utente effettivo.

Elenco delle estensioni PHP installate:

selectorctl --show-extensions

Questo comando mostrerà un elenco delle estensioni PHP installate.

Imposta opzioni PHP:

selectorctl set php --options=<option_name> --value=<value> --user=<username>

Sostituisci <option_name> con l'opzione PHP che desideri impostare (ad esempio, memory_limit, max_execution_time, ecc.) e <value> con il valore desiderato.

Elenco delle opzioni PHP:

selectorctl --show-options

Questo comando mostrerà un elenco delle opzioni PHP disponibili.

Ripristina la configurazione PHP ai valori predefiniti:

selectorctl reset php --user=<username>

Questo comando ripristinerà le opzioni di configurazione PHP per l'utente specificato ai valori predefiniti.

Applica la configurazione PHP a livello di sistema:

selectorctl set global --version=<version> --extension=<extension> --status=on

Questo comando applicherà una versione PHP o un'estensione specifica a tutti gli utenti.

Ricorda di sostituire <version>, <extension> e <username> con i valori effettivi. Fai sempre attenzione quando utilizzi questi comandi, in particolare quando effettui modifiche a livello di sistema, poiché potrebbero influenzare tutti gli utenti del server. È consigliabile fare backup e testare le modifiche in un ambiente controllato prima di applicarle a un server di produzione.

  • 0 Utenti hanno trovato utile questa risposta
Hai trovato utile questa risposta?